Recently started seeing the following message appear in modsecurity logs when Apache2 restarted:
ModSecurity for Apache/2.9.2 (http://
ModSecurity: APR compiled version="1.6.2"; loaded version="1.6.3"
ModSecurity: Loaded APR do not match with compiled!

Same for xenial (with a different warning of course):
[Thu Sep 10 21:57:05.000509 2020] [:notice] [pid 22739] ModSecurity for Apache/2.9.0 (http:// www.modsecurity .org/) configured.
[Thu Sep 10 21:57:05.000529 2020] [:notice] [pid 22739] ModSecurity: APR compiled version="1.5.1"; loaded version="1.5.2"
[Thu Sep 10 21:57:05.000533 2020] [:warn] [pid 22739] ModSecurity: Loaded APR do not match with compiled!
[Thu Sep 10 21:57:05.000537 2020] [:notice] [pid 22739] ModSecurity: PCRE compiled version="8.35 "; loaded version="8.38 2015-11-23"
[Thu Sep 10 21:57:05.000540 2020] [:warn] [pid 22739] ModSecurity: Loaded PCRE do not match with compiled!
i think this is what is crashing my apache at the moment at every graceful restart.
